Researchers led by Diego Garate Maidagan are uncovering previously hidden cave paintings in northern Spain, revealing new details about prehistoric art. The findings could reshape understanding of early human expression and artistry.
Researchers in northern Spain, led by Diego Garate Maidagan, are discovering new prehistoric cave paintings in previously unexplored or barely visible surfaces, shedding light on early human artistic expression and its preservation.
Diego Garate Maidagan, a professor of prehistory at the University of Cantabria, has been spearheading efforts to locate and analyze faint or hidden cave art across the Basque Country and southwestern France. Using specialized lighting techniques and expert analysis, his team has identified multiple instances of faint pigment traces, including images of bison and horses, that had been overlooked or obscured by natural deterioration.
These discoveries are part of a broader campaign to understand the extent and sophistication of Paleolithic art in the region. Garate emphasizes that many of these images are preserved in near-pristine condition due to geological factors, such as landslides sealing caves from moisture and human contact. The team employs multidisciplinary methods, including high-resolution imaging and chemical analysis, to document and interpret these findings.
Access to the original caves remains restricted to select scholars, with replicas and digital scans used for wider study. The recent campaigns have also involved testing new techniques for detecting faint pigment traces, which could lead to uncovering more images across the region’s caves.

Recent Advances in Paleolithic Cave Art Research
Since the discovery of the Altamira cave paintings in 1868, researchers have debated the origins and significance of prehistoric art. Early skepticism about the authenticity and meaning of these images has gradually given way to a recognition of their cultural importance. The site was opened to the public in 1917 but was closed in 2002 to prevent damage from human contact, leading to the creation of replicas for study and tourism.
Recent technological advances, including high-resolution imaging and chemical analysis, have enabled scientists to detect faint pigment traces and engravings that are invisible to the naked eye. In northern Spain, a concerted effort led by Garate and his team has focused on exploring caves with potential hidden art, revealing new images and refining theories about the extent of Paleolithic artistic activity.
This research is part of a larger movement to understand the scope of early human creativity and the environmental factors that contributed to the preservation of these ancient works.

While recent campaigns have identified new images, it remains unclear how extensive these hidden artworks are across the region. Many caves have yet to be thoroughly examined with advanced detection techniques, and some images may be damaged or lost to time. The precise dating and cultural significance of newly discovered images are still under investigation, and access restrictions limit comprehensive exploration.

Future Campaigns and Technological Innovations in Cave Art Exploration
Researchers plan to continue field campaigns across northern Spain and southwestern France, employing cutting-edge imaging and chemical analysis to locate more faint or hidden artworks. There is also an increasing focus on developing non-invasive techniques to preserve fragile sites while maximizing discovery potential. The team aims to create detailed digital archives of newly found images and refine dating methods to better understand their cultural context. Public dissemination of findings through exhibitions and publications is also expected to increase.

Key Questions
How do scientists find faint cave paintings that are invisible to the naked eye?
Scientists use specialized lighting, high-resolution imaging, and chemical analysis techniques to detect subtle pigment traces and engravings that are otherwise invisible.
Why are some cave paintings still hidden or undiscovered?
Many are obscured by natural deterioration, mineral deposits, or have been sealed by geological events like landslides, making them difficult to detect without advanced methods.
What significance do these discoveries have for understanding early humans?
They suggest that prehistoric humans may have created more extensive and sophisticated art than previously thought, shedding light on their cognitive and cultural development.
Are the newly found images at risk of damage?
Yes, but ongoing research emphasizes non-invasive detection and preservation techniques to minimize harm while studying these fragile sites.
